Concrete, despite its robustness, can benefit greatly from burnishing. This process involves using specialized tools to smooth and compact the concrete surface, resulting in a durable and aesthetically pleasing finish. Burnishing is ideal for high-traffic areas, such as driveways, patios, and floors, as it increases hardness against scratches, cracks, and wear.
The burnishing process typically involves multiple stages, starting with initial surface preparation to remove any imperfections or debris. Then, specialized machinery are employed to grind, polish, and compact the concrete. The result is a smooth, glossy surface that enhances the concrete's natural beauty while providing long-lasting protection.

Essential Tools and Equipment for Concrete Burnishing
Achieving a smooth, durable concrete finish requires the right tools and equipment. Some key essentials include a burnisher, which can be electric depending on your project's scale. For optimal results, you'll also need concrete floats of various sizes for initial leveling and smoothing. Don't forget, a compactor helps eliminate air pockets and ensure a dense concrete surface. Other valuable tools include brushes, edgers, and diamond plates for refining the finish.

Influences Affecting the Success of Concrete Burnishing
The effectiveness of concrete burnishing is affected by a variety of factors. Surface preparation plays a vital role, as a level surface facilitates for more successful burnishing. The type of concrete used also plays a part, with denser concretes tending to achieve a smoother finish. The ability of the operator is another important factor, as proper burnishing methods are essential to achieve the desired results. Environmental conditions, such as temperature and humidity, can also impact the hardening process of concrete, which in turn can affect the burnishing finish.
Frequent Issues in Concrete Burnishing
Burnishing concrete can sometimes present certain challenges. A primary problem is uneven surface finishing. This can result from inadequate roller pressure or technique. Another common issue is skin imperfections, which can be caused by debris in the concrete mix or subpar curing. Addressing these issues requires careful attention to detail and adherence to best practices throughout the burnishing process.
